Members responded to a question about hair loss without medication in MS, with many sharing that they too have experienced ongoing hair thinning and finding comfort in not being alone. Several members shared that thyroid, hormone, and vitamin levels are worth testing, and some noted that vitamins B and D seemed to help, while others linked their hair loss to medications like Copaxone and Tecfidera. A recurring theme was confusion and frustration from doctors dismissing the symptom, with members encouraging each other to keep advocating for answers.
